On the occasion of the National Day of Made in Italy, we proudly celebrate a story that dates back to 1949. Ingram was the first Italian company to sign its shirts, at a time when shirts did not yet carry a brand, thereby contributing to create what the world now recognises as “Made in Italy”. Since then, we have brought excellence beyond national borders, becoming part of a shared heritage. We are proud to be recognised as a Historic Brand by the Ministry of Made in Italy, and we will continue to safeguard and enhance this legacy, which does not belong to us alone, but to all Italians. The tailored shirt, made for everyone 👔
@ingram1949 was born in 1949 with a dream: to make this timeless garment accessible to all.
To make this possible, lawyer Fabio Inghirami created a company and patented machines able to automate every single step in the making of a tailored shirt 🪡
The many steps required to create these garments, made with Archive fabrics from the 1990s, still carry forward the story of Italian Made in Italy craftsmanship — a story you rarely see today.
